Charles Thurlow

Charles, 6th Baron Thurlow (1869-1952; WWW), Trinity Coll., Cambridge; ord. 1898; curate, then extensive work with Missions for Seamen, including chaplaincies on the Pacific coast of the USA and South America, 1901-8; assistant superintendent, seaman's missions, 1908-13; vicar of St Andrew's, Bishop Auckland and archdeacon of Auckland, 1913-21; chaplain superintendent, Mersey Missions to Seamen, 1921-30; rector of Sedgefield, Durham dio., 1930-9; m. (1909) Grace, daughter of Rev H. Trotter. See also Volume 64, 66, 68, 69, 72, 75, 77, 81, 83, 85.
